Typhoon Sperry (1987)

Typhoon Sperry reached Category 1 in the Western Pacific between June 24, 1987 and July 5, 1987, with a lowest pressure of 980 mb.

What this means

A best track is the record a warning agency settles on after the storm, not what it said at the time: position, maximum sustained wind and central pressure every six hours, revised against every observation that came in later. Category is the Saffir-Simpson scale, which runs from Category 1 at 64 kt to Category 5 at 137 kt and reads wind only, so it says nothing about surge or rain. Accumulated cyclone energy adds up the square of the wind through the storm's life, so it counts strength and duration together.
